Web14 aug. 2013 · Put the sassafras root bark, wintergreen leaf, and cinnamon, coriander, and allspice if using, in a large pot on the stove. Add the filtered water. Turn the heat on high and bring to a boil. Reduce to medium low and simmer for about 15-20 minutes. Strain through a fine, mesh strainer or cheesecloth to remove herbs. Web9 feb. 2012 · You are not fully fermenting the drink like you would beer. You are just fermenting enough to get the desired carbonation, and then that process is stopped by chilling the soda. If you are truly concerned you and force carbonate using a keg and CO2 @ 30 psi for 3-5 days.
